      Kokrajhar (Assam), April 30: Sensation prevails along the Halang Bazar near Patgaon after unidentified armed miscreants fired indiscriminately targeting at the UPPL youth office just two days ahed of the counting of Assam assembly elections here on Thursday midnight .

      The incident occured at Halang Bazar UPPL youth office under Kokrajhar East constituency at around 11:50 PM .

      According to UPPL members at Halang Bazar,a group of three armed miscreants came and open fired targeting UPPL youth office from roadside nearly 40 meter’s far and started indiscriminately firing  on the  UPPL youth members while they asleep .

      Luckily ,the bullets hit the wall of the UPPL youth office and no one was injured in the incident.

      Three live bullets and two empty cartridges were recovered from the spot.

      A police team led by SP Kokrajhar Rakesh Roushan rushed to the spot just after the incident and took stock of the incident.

      Roushan said that police has started it’s investigation into the incident and involved culprits would identified after a thorough investigation.

      Bodoland Territorial Region (BTR) chief executive member (CEM) Pramod Boro also visited the spot today to take stock about the incident.

      He was accompanied with BTC executive member Ukil Mushahary, UPPL candidate for Kokrajhar East constituency Lawrence Islary and met party workers and supporters.

      He  termed the firing incident on UPPL party office as a political attack.

      Boro demanded a strict action against the culprits after a deep investigation into the incident.

      He said that the arms attack on UPPL office can’t be tolerated at any costs.

      He has urged the district administration and state government for taking stern steps to identify the culprits without any delay.

      UPPL candidate for Kokrajhar East constituency Lawrence Islary who also visited the spot condemned the firing incident.

      Meanwhile, Assam Social welfare minister and BPF candidate for Kokrajhar East constituency, Pramila Rani Brahma condemned the firing incident at Halang Bazar late last night and demanded a strict inquiry into to identify the culprits.

      “It was an unfortunate incident which occurred ahead of two days of counting of the Assam assembly elections .It was done by some anti social elements to create chaos among the society”, Brahma added .

      She has urged all sections of the society to maintain peace and harmony.

      Meanwhile, the Kokrajhar district committee of All Bodo Students Union (ABSU) has vehemently condemned the act of target firing at UPPL youth camp at Patgaon Halang Bazar, at around 11.55 PM by some miscreants where three rounds of bullets have been recovered at the place of occurrence.

      “Despite earnest attempt of ABSU’s establishment of arms and violent free society, this incidence has posed a threat and a sense of insecurity in the mind of people that some untraceable ill motivated group with illegal arms are still active in the region”, a press statement issued to the media by president of Kokrajhar district committee ABSU Kripesh Daimary and secretary Kampa Basumatary said.

      The union demand to the police administration to make a free, fair and thorough investigation into this incidence so as to track the culprits involved at an earliest possible and punish them as per law.
